- Obituary - Mrs T. D. Bartley Rites Held Sunday
Mrs T. D. Bartley, Sr., 78, died at her home here Friday, April 27, 1962, after a brief illness.
Funeral services were held at The First Methodist Church at 2 o#clock Sunday afternoon, April 29, with the Rev. Earl Ball, church minister as officiant. Delta Funeral Home directed interment in the Presbyterian Cemetery.
Nephews served as pallbearers. They were Ebb Bartley, Lyndall Bell, Marshall E. Harris, Billy J. Bell, Art Blassingame, and E.D. Woodard.
Mrs. Bartley, the former Miss Roxie Bell, was born March 14, 1884 in Fannin County, the daughter of the late Mr. and Mrs. John W. Bell.
She was married to T.D. Bartley in 1905 at Ladonia. Mrs. Bartley was a member of the First Methodist Church in Ladonia.
Survivors are her husband of the home of Ladonia; eight sons, A.B. Bartley of Garland; John Bartley of Dallas; C.Y. Bartley of Sundown; Paul Bartley, T.D. Bartley Jr., Bob Bartley and Roy Bartley all of Marshall; Newt Bartley of Houston; two daughters, Mrs Lola Lawson of Milford, Del., and Mrs. M.L. Pope of Marshall; a brother, Walter Bell of Bonham; four sisters, Mrs. J.H. Woodard and Mrs. Earl Bartley, both of Ladonia; Mrs. L. F. Jacks of Whitewright, and Mrs Daisy Blassingame of Big Spring.
